Katalog kursów ECTS
Szczegóły kursu
Kod kursu:
BIS10035f16Rok / Semestr:
2016/2017 letniNazwa:
Modelowanie Danych w Języku XMLKierunek:
BioinformatykaTyp studiów:
I st. - licencjackieRodzaj kursu:
FakultatywnySemestr studiow:
4Punkty ECTS:
2Formy kształcenia (wykłady / ćwiczenia / inne):
15 / 15 / 0Prowadzący:
dr Jan JełowickiJęzyk:
polskiEfekty kształcenia:
Wiedza:
- rozróżnia poziomy strukturalne w zapisie danych [BI_W09, BI_W11];
- wie, w jaki sposób odwzorować struktury danych za pomocą języków znakowania [BI_W10, BI_W11];
- zna reguły składni XML i narzędzia do definiowana gramatyki aplikacji [BI_W11];
- zna aplikacje XML służące do wymiany danych w różnych dziedzinach działalności [BI_W14];
- zna narzędzia do tworzenia i przekształcania dokumentów XML [BI_W11];
- rozumie rolę XML w wymianie informacji we współczesnym świecie [BI_W09].
Umiejętności:
- potrafi analizować strukturę i zawartość dokumentu XML [BI_U11];
- zaprojektować prostą aplikację XML przeznaczoną do konkretnego zastosowania [BI_U12, BI_U13];
- wydobywać informacje z dokumentów XML o znanej strukturze [BI_U01];
- zarządzać sposobem prezentacji dokumentów XML [BI_U01];
- przekształcać zawartość dokumentów XML za pomocą dedykowanych narzędzi [BI_U01].
Kompetencje:
- rozumie rolę formalnych standardów w globalnej wymianie danych [BI_K02, BI_K03];
- umie weryfikować spełnienie przyjętych ustaleń formalnych [BI_K02];
- potrafi współpracować nad wypracowaniem formatu wymiany danych [BI_K02];
- jest w stanie ocenić przydatność formatu danych do konkretnego zastosowania [BI_K03].Kompetencje:
Po ukończeniu kursu student potrafi: zaprojektować prostą aplikację XML przeznaczoną do konkretnego zastosowania, wydobyć interesującą informację z dokumentów XML o znanej strukturze, zastosować XML do wymiany danych między systemami przechowywania danych lub między aplikacjami, zastosować XML do prezentacji danych w serwisach WWW.Wymagania wstępne:
technologia informacyjna, matematykaTreści kształcenia:
Informacja i metainformacja. Języki znaczników. Krótka historia XML. Podstawy XML. Przegląd aplikacji XML z uwzględnieniem standardów wymiany informacji. Tworzenie własnej aplikacji XML. Narzędzia do zarządzania dokumentami XML.Literatura:
Kazienko P., Gwiazda K.: XML na poważnie. Helion 2002
Ray E.T.: XML. Wprowadzenie. Helion 2004
Dokumentacja wybranych aplikacji XML (XHTML, CML, SVG, X3D, XSLT)
Dokumentacja wybranych narzędzi systemowych (xsltproc, Saxon, TransforMiix, biblioteki SAX i DOM)Metody oceny:
Zaliczenie cwiczen w oparciu o systematyczna prace w semestrze i projekt koncowy
Uwagi: